Types of Domestic Violence: When it comes to domestic violence, it is crucial to understand the different forms it can take. Chico, California recognizes the following types of violence: 1. Physical Abuse: Physical abuse involves any intentional act that causes harm or physical injury to a partner or family member. In Chico, physical abuse is taken seriously, and measures are in place to support victims and prosecute offenders. 2. Emotional Abuse: Emotional abuse encompasses behaviors that damage an individual's self-worth, self-esteem, or emotional well-being. Chico provides resources to help victims recognize and address emotional abuse within their relationships. 3. Sexual Abuse: Sexual abuse refers to any non-consensual sexual activity or exploitation that occurs within an intimate relationship. Chico prioritizes survivor rights and ensures that victims receive the necessary support and medical attention. How to Enforce Your Order in Chico, California: If you or someone you know has obtained a protective order in Chico, it is crucial to understand the steps required to enforce it effectively. Here are some essential guidelines: 1. Document and Report Incidents: Keep a detailed record of any violations or actions that go against the terms of the protective order. Report these incidents to the local authorities promptly. 2. Contact Domestic Violence Service Providers: Reach out to local domestic violence service providers in Chico, such as shelters and helplines. These organizations can offer guidance, emotional support, and legal advice on enforcing your order. 3. Consult Legal Professionals: Seek legal assistance from attorneys specializing in domestic violence cases. They can provide invaluable knowledge and ensure your protective order is upheld. 4. Collaborate with Law Enforcement: Cooperate with law enforcement officials in Chico when reporting incidents or seeking assistance in enforcing your order. They can help ensure your safety and hold the offender accountable.
